About the Job
Join our team at St. David's Foundation as our IT Infrastructure & Security Manager and be part of advancing health equity in Central Texas.
The Manager of IT Infrastructure & Security manages all aspects of the IT infrastructure and security of the Foundation (Service Desk, security, networks, systems, telecom, Disaster Recovery, etc.) whether performed internally or by a third party. This infrastructure includes network switches, routers, firewalls, servers, hardware, software, end user workstations and user profiles for a multi-facility environment including mobile dental clinics. The Manager of IT Infrastructure & Security provides exceptional and timely customer service, including resolving technical issues and providing ongoing training.
